The Highlands Preservation Area stands for an essential eco-friendly area, supplying vital drinking water sources for millions of residents. Due to the highly delicate nature of the local watershed, the New Jacket Division of Environmental Protection (NJDEP) imposes strict standards concerning subsurface sewage disposal systems. Adherence to these guidelines is obligatory to stop groundwater contamination and to maintain the eco-friendly balance of the region.
